WebJun 21, 2016 · Notation of both pitch and rhythm made huge advancements in a relatively short time span of a few hundred years from the ninth century to the fourteenth century. Written music went from being used primarily as a memory aid to something that was fully composed and could be sight-read. WebPitch Exploration/Vocal Warm-up.
